How The Martial Art Form Of Tai Chi Can Assist You: A martial art style that has been around for a long period, but does not seem like a martial art is Tai Chi. It has been practiced in China for some centuries in order to boost the energy flow inside the body. Proper form is a primary factor in this martial art style and exercise. Every movement needs to be felt, and that is why it has to be practiced in a slow and gentle manner. Although there is very little impact on the body, Tai Chi helps build endurance, strength and flexibility.

There is a link between the mind and the body, and Tai Chi teaches you to move the full body as a whole, which helps with stability and dexterity. If someone has inflexible joints, it could be of help to learn the techniques. Tai Chi is deemed a martial art form but it does not teach self-defence whatsoever. Its sole purpose is to help an individual boost the energy that circulates in the body by means of breathing and movements. A lot of people who practice Tai Chi think the improved energy flow can help prevent illness.

Tai Chi - Mastering It as a Martial Art Form: When most people look at tai chi, they basically think of it as a rather slow moving method of exercising done for relaxation or as a sort of moving meditation. Although it is taught for those uses, it's really a traditional type of martial art. The initial name of the art, Tai Chi Chuan, may be interpreted as "supreme ultimate fist". The name indicates that Tai Chi was originally supposed to have been a martial art and not an exercise for the elderly.

Since tai chi is rather slow moving, individuals think that tai chi isn't a martial art form. When you observe individuals doing kung fu or karate, you see quick, impressive movement. In tai chi, each movement appears to be done in slow motion. This doesn't mean, however, that the same movements can't also be executed rapidly. Actually, it takes much more control to move at a low speed, which makes the movement more exact. You can actually practice tai chi at many speeds but to build up stability and coordination, you need to do it slowly.

Push hands is one of the traditional tai chi techniques. This involves two people pushing against each other, trying to get the other off balance. You can actually take part in push hand competitions which are like the sparring tournaments in karate. The concept of push hands is to make use of very little force against your opponent. Using the weight and strength of the other person and not yourself, you make an attempt to take them off balance. This usually takes lots of practice, of course, but a master at tai chi push hands could be a potent martial artist. If you'd like to learn this technique, you must find a qualified teacher or a tai chi school that teaches it. Just carrying out Tai Chi form won't be enough to make you adept in martial arts.

You should look for a martial art school or instructor that is experienced with tai chi as a martial art. There are many excellent health benefits to learning tai chi form as an exercise, but you will need to do much more if you would like to learn it as a martial art style. You are going to improve flexibility and balance by learning the form but you won't know how to apply it in a real life situation if you were required to.
